Data Centers need personnel and infrastructure to be able to operate effectively. Data Center Operators are companies or individual entities who take care of day-to-day operations of a data center. Responsibilities can include upkeep, maintenance and client relations.

Operators are responsible for installing and maintaining network resources, ensuring data center security and monitoring systems that take care of power and cooling.
